#43dd02 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#43dd02 is composed of 26.3% red, 86.7%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.1%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 102.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.2% and a lightness of 43.7%. #43dd02 color hex could be obtained by blending #86ff04 with #00bb00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

Shades and Tints of #43dd02
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020700 is the darkest color, while #f6fff3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#43dd02
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d7669 is the less saturated color, while #43dd02 is the most saturated one.
